What the vulnerability does

01Description

Authorization Bypass Through User-Controlled Key vulnerability in Academy LMS.This issue affects Academy LMS: from n/a through 2.0.4.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ms

02Summary

Academy LMS versions up to 2.0.4 contain an authorization flaw that allows authenticated users to modify data they should not have access to. The vulnerability requires a valid user account and network access but does not require user interaction. Integrity of site data can be compromised, though confidentiality and availability are not directly affected.

What an attacker can do

03Attacker Capabilities

Modify data or settings in Academy LMS that should be restricted to other users or administrators.

Potential impact on your site

04Site Impact

Unauthorized changes to course content, user records, or site configuration by authenticated users with limited permissions.

Conditions required to exploit

05Prerequisites

Attacker must have a valid Academy LMS user account with low-level privileges.
